United Cerebral Palsy of Georgia seeks an experienced Flexo Printer to join their team in the West Midlands. This role involves setting up and operating flexographic printing presses in a safe and productive environment, ensuring that production targets are met.

The ideal candidate will have significant experience in flexographic printing, teamwork abilities, and a commitment to safety. Competitive pay up to £18 per hour, with annual leave and overtime available.
